Understanding Blood Diagnostics Tests in Nigeria

Blood diagnostics tests are essential for pinpointing a wide range of medical conditions. In Nigeria, these tests play a crucial role in offering timely and accurate information about a patient's health status. From common ailments like malaria and anemia to more severe diseases, blood tests can help physicians make informed recommendations regarding treatment and care.

A variety of blood tests are available in Nigeria, each designed to scrutinize different aspects of the blood. These include complete blood counts (CBCs), which determine the quantities of various blood cells, as well as biochemical tests that check the performance of organs and systems in the body.

Understanding the different types of blood tests available and their purposes is important for patients to take an active role in their healthcare. Speaking with a qualified medical professional can help individuals grasp their test results and formulate a personalized treatment plan.

Vital Blood Tests You Should Know About in Nigeria

Blood tests are necessary tools for identifying a wide range of health issues in Nigeria. Here are some essential blood tests you should be cognizant of:

  • {Complete Blood Count (CBC): This test measures the number and types of components in your blood, providing insights about your overall health. It can detect blood disorders
  • {Blood Sugar Test: This test determines the amount of sugar in your blood. It is essential for evaluating diabetes and other sugar-related disorders.
  • Lipid Panel: This test measures the levels of fats in your blood, providing data about your risk for stroke.

Regular blood tests can help you stay healthy and identify potential issues beforehand. It is always best to consult with your doctor to determine which blood tests are suitable for you.
